"All Around My Hat" is a 1975 album by Steeleye Span, their eighth and highest-charting; it reached number 7 on the UK Albums Chart, and stayed on the chart for six months.
It was produced by Mike Batt, who also produced their follow-up album Rocket Cottage. It briefly made the band a household name in the UK. In the United States it became the band’s first album to chart, reaching number 143.
They sound like would-be competitors to the Who on the opening bars of “The Wife of Usher’s Well,” with Bob Johnson‘s electric guitar grinding out power chords like nobody’s business.
The vocals have their usual elegance, the harmonies soaring exquisitely, but between the choruses the guitar puts out lots of wattage. The guitar competes with Maddy Prior‘s voice for dominance on tracks like “Hard Times of Old England,” “Bachelor’s Hall,” and “Dance with Me.”
There’s some more traditional-sounding material here, including the lovely “Cadgwith Anthem” and “Gamble Gold (Robin Hood),” where the group returns to acoustic instruments.
A single of the upbeat title track also made the charts in England, and the overall sound was the work of producer Mike Batt, who gave the band a raw, stripped-down style, with only the smallest touching up and the very lightest of overdubbed strings.
The title track was edited to just over three minutes long for single release and became their highest-charting single, reaching No. 5 on the UK Singles Chart, with “Black Jack Davy” as its B-side.
In 1976 an edited version of a second track from the album, “Hard Times of Old England“, was issued as a single, but did not chart.
The song “Dance with Me” is a version of a Scandinavian ballad, “Herr Olof och Älvorna“.
The album cover and back was designed by John O’Connor, a friend of the band’s guitarist Tim Hart, using an anamorphic projection that distorted the facial features of the band members but which looks correct when viewed from the side through special pinholes in the lyric sheet.
